The 1st Asian Falls Network and 4th Fragility Fracture Network of Malaysia Annual Scientific Meeting 2025 (1st AFN & 4th FFNM ASM 2025)
12-13 September 2025
We are delighted to share that the Asian Falls Network & FFN Malaysia (AFN-FFNM) Conference 2025 has concluded successfully!
The event brought together passionate clinicians, researchers, educators, and policymakers from across Asia and beyond to share knowledge, innovations, and collaborative strategies for advancing falls prevention, healthy ageing, and rehabilitation across diverse communities.
We extend our heartfelt thanks to all speakers, participants, organising committee members, and partners who made this meeting a resounding success. Your commitment to fostering interdisciplinary collaboration and translating evidence into practice continues to inspire progress across the region.
Together, we reaffirm our shared mission — to empower older adults to live confidently, move safely, and age healthily.
